    Cycle‚ Mitosis and Meiosis. Cells have the ability to grow‚ have particular functions‚ and replicate during their life. Although cell enlargement is part of organismal growth‚ cell replication is also required and allows growth without each cell becoming too large. All of these activities are part of a repeating set of events known as the cell cycle.     MITOSIS The Stages of Mitosis Mitosis is simply described as having four stages—prophase‚ metaphase‚ anaphase‚ and telophase; the steps follow one another without interruption. The entire four-stage division process averages about one hour in duration‚ and the period between cell divisions‚ called interphase or interkinesis‚ varies greatly but is considerably longer.     Meiosis is extremely critical because its job is to check that all species produced by sexual reproduction include the right number of chromosomes we should have. This activity decreases the number of chromosomes in half‚ permitting the sexual reproduction process to prevail. Because meiosis produces cells that eventually becomes reproductive cells‚ this division in chromosome number is critical to the cell cycle.
